By monitoring these figures regularly, you can make strategic adjustments that directly boost your bottom line.<\/p>\n<h3><strong>1. Days Sales in Inventory (DSI)<\/strong><\/h3>\n<p>Days Sales in Inventory (DSI) is a crucial financial metric that measures the average number of days it takes for a company to convert its inventory into sales. It essentially tells you how long your cash is tied up in your stock, impacting your overall liquidity.<\/p>\n<p>A lower DSI is typically better, as it indicates that the company is selling its inventory quickly and efficiently. Monitoring DSI helps businesses identify slow-moving products and improve overall inventory management strategies.<\/p>\n<h3><strong>2. Inventory turnover ratio<\/strong><\/h3>\n<p>The inventory turnover ratio is a powerful indicator that measures how many times a company&#8217;s inventory is sold and replaced over a specific period. It is calculated by dividing the Cost of Goods Sold (COGS) by the average inventory held during that timeframe.<\/p>\n<p>A higher ratio generally suggests strong sales and efficient purchasing, meaning goods are moving fast. However, a ratio that is too high might signal a risk of stockouts, highlighting the need for a balanced approach.<\/p>\n<h3><strong>3. Sell-through rate<\/strong><\/h3>\n<p>The sell-through rate is a key metric that compares the amount of inventory sold to the amount of inventory received from a supplier. It provides a clear percentage of how well a specific product is performing within a certain month or quarter.<\/p>\n<p>A high sell-through rate is a strong indicator of high demand and effective marketing efforts. This metric is invaluable for evaluating the success of new product launches and making timely decisions about reordering.<\/p>\n<h3><strong>4. Gross Margin Return on Investment (GMROI)<\/strong><\/h3>\n<p>Gross Margin Return on Investment (GMROI) reveals how much gross profit is earned for every dollar invested in inventory. A GMROI greater than 1.0 indicates that the business is selling its merchandise for more than what it costs to acquire and hold it.<\/p>\n<p>This metric is particularly useful for identifying which products are the true profit drivers in your catalog. It helps businesses make smarter decisions about pricing, promotions, and shelf space allocation.<\/p>\n<h2 id=\"sales-of-inventory-formula-and-calculation\"><strong>Sales of Inventory Formula and Calculation<\/strong><\/h2>\n<p>The &#8220;Sales of Inventory&#8221; calculation generally focuses on the Cost of Goods Sold (COGS), which is essential for determining gross profit. The basic formula is:<\/p>\n<div style=\"background: linear-gradient(135deg,#fff 0%,#fbeaea 100%); border-left: 6px solid #990000; border-radius: 10px; padding: 20px; margin: 24px 0; text-align: center; box-shadow: 0 6px 14px rgba(0,0,0,.08);\"><span style=\"font-size: 20px; font-weight: 600; color: #7a0000; font-family: 'Nunito Sans','Segoe UI',Arial,sans-serif;\">Beginning Inventory + Purchases during the period &#8211; Ending Inventory = Cost of Goods Sold<\/span><\/div>\n<p>For example, if a Malaysian electronics retailer starts with RM 50,000 in stock, purchases RM 20,000 more, and ends with RM 10,000, their COGS is RM 60,000. This figure is then subtracted from total revenue to reveal the actual gross profit generated from sales inventory.<\/p>\n<p>Understanding this calculation is vital for pricing strategies and identifying how much capital is being consumed to generate sales. Regular analysis of these figures helps businesses adjust their purchasing habits to maximize profitability and liquidity.<br \/>\n<span id=\"b\"><\/span><\/p>\n<h2 id=\"effective-strategies-to-optimize-sales-inventory\"><strong>Effective Strategies to Optimize Sales Inventory<\/strong><\/h2>\n<p>Optimizing your stock requires a blend of proven methodologies and modern tools to build a resilient system. By implementing a multi-faceted approach, you can create a highly efficient operation that minimizes waste and maximizes profitability.<\/p>\n<ol>\n<li><strong>Implementing the Just-In-Time (JIT) method:<\/strong> This strategy involves receiving goods only as they are needed for production or sale, drastically reducing storage costs. It requires reliable suppliers and accurate forecasting to minimize waste and free up cash flow.<\/li>\n<li><strong>Using ABC analysis:<\/strong> This technique categorizes inventory into three groups based on value and importance, allowing businesses to prioritize their management efforts. It ensures that high-value items receive tighter control while low-value items consume fewer resources.<\/li>\n<li><strong>Establishing safety stock and reorder points:<\/strong> <a href=\"https:\/\/www.hashmicro.com\/my\/blog\/safety-stock\/\">Safety stock system<\/a> acts as a buffer against unexpected demand spikes, while reorder points trigger replenishment at the optimal time. Calculating these levels prevents costly stockouts and ensures continuous product availability for customers.<\/li>\n<li><strong>Leveraging technology for automation:<\/strong> Modern solutions like <a href=\"https:\/\/www.hashmicro.com\/my\/inventory-management-system\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\">Inventory Management System<\/a> automate complex calculations and tracking. Recognizing these root causes is the first step toward building a more resilient and efficient inventory system.<\/p>\n<p>From data inaccuracies to communication breakdowns, these issues are common but entirely solvable with the right approach. Let&#8217;s examine the most frequent pain points and the practical solutions to address them.<\/p>\n<ol>\n<li><strong>Inaccurate stock data:<\/strong> Discrepancies between physical stock and system records often arise from human error or theft. The solution is implementing barcode scanning and regular cycle counting to ensure data integrity.<\/li>\n<li><strong>Overstocking and understocking:<\/strong> Poor forecasting leads to either excess capital tied up in stock or lost sales due to shortages. Utilizing predictive analytics tools helps balance inventory levels with actual market demand.<\/li>\n<li><strong>Lack of inter-departmental visibility:<\/strong> Operational silos prevent sales and procurement teams from coordinating effectively. Implementing a centralized ERP system ensures everyone works from a single source of truth.<\/li>\n<li><strong>Time-consuming manual processes:<\/strong> Relying on spreadsheets is slow and prone to errors, hindering business scalability.
